The mole fraction, \(\chi\), of a component is the ratio of its molar amount to the total number of moles of all solution components: \[\chi_\ce{A}=\dfrac{\text{mol A}}{\text{total mol of all components}} \label{11.5.2}\]. Direct hydration reacts propene and water, either in gas or liquid phase, at high pressures in the presence of solid or supported acidic catalysts. [11], Isopropyl alcohol forms an azeotrope with water, which gives a boiling point of 80.37C (176.67F) and a composition of 87.7% by mass (91% by volume) isopropyl alcohol. Although molarity is commonly used to express concentrations for reactions in solution or for titrations, it does have one drawbackmolarity is the number of moles of solute divided by the volume of the solution, and the volume of a solution depends on its density, which is a function of temperature. The mass percentage of a solution component is defined as the ratio of the components mass to the solutions mass, expressed as a percentage: \[ \text{mass percentage} = \dfrac{\text{mass of component}}{\text{mass of solution}} \times100\% \label{3.5.1}\]. xref Measures of Concentration: https://youtu.be/RjMGaUpkg8g. Molality is a concentration unit defined as the ratio of the numbers of moles of solute to the mass of the solvent in kilograms: \[m=\dfrac{\text{mol solute}}{\text{kg solvent}} \label{11.5.3}\].
